Traditional decor combines warmth, comfort, and a welcoming feel with a deep respect for history, rich wooden textures, thick carpets, lovely patterns, and heirloom-quality antiques. Despite using high quality materials and symmetrical arrangements, it’s still designed to give each room a natural and pleasant flow.
As their name suggests, the purpose of traditional interiors is to provide their occupants with all the classic comforts you’d expect to find in a historical home.
